Typical IQ Checks Utilized in Elementary College Admissions

The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for Children, Fifth Version (WISC-V) stands because the most generally administered particular person intelligence examination for school-age small children. This thorough assessment evaluates 5 Major cognitive domains: verbal comprehension, visual spatial processing, fluid reasoning, Performing memory, and processing speed. The WISC-V ordinarily normally takes in between sixty five to 80 minutes to accomplish and supplies the two an entire Scale IQ score and unique index scores for each cognitive spot.

The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Edition signifies An additional routinely employed evaluation Device. This exam actions 5 cognitive elements: fluid reasoning, awareness, quantitative reasoning, visual-spatial processing, and dealing memory. The Stanford-Binet is particularly valued for its capacity to evaluate young children throughout a variety of intellectual abilities and is commonly chosen for analyzing gifted pupils because of its substantial ceiling scores.

The Kaufman Assessment Battery for kids, Next Edition (KABC-II) gives another approach to cognitive evaluation, concentrating on each sequential and simultaneous psychological processing qualities. This check is especially useful for evaluating young children from diverse cultural backgrounds, as it features the two verbal and nonverbal scales that can be administered individually when language barriers may possibly affect functionality.

Team-administered tests much like the Otis-Lennon Faculty Ability Take a look at (OLSAT) are sometimes Utilized in initial screening processes. These assessments Consider verbal, quantitative, and Child iq test 4 years old figural reasoning capabilities and may be administered to a number of learners simultaneously, building them Price-powerful for educational facilities processing large numbers of applications.

Interpreting Scores and Comprehension Success

IQ scores are generally described as regular scores by using a necessarily mean of 100 and a typical deviation of fifteen. This means that around sixty eight per cent of youngsters rating in between 85 and one hundred fifteen, though scores earlier mentioned a hundred thirty are typically regarded to point giftedness. Having said that, private faculties may possibly established their own individual thresholds for admission, with a few demanding scores higher than certain percentiles.

It's essential to realize that IQ scores symbolize functionality on a certain day and will not capture the full spectrum of a Kid's qualities or opportunity. Things which include exam anxiety, exhaustion, cultural qualifications, and prior academic encounters can all influence overall performance. In addition, different checks may well produce somewhat different success for a similar youngster, emphasizing the significance of viewing these scores as one piece of a bigger puzzle in lieu of definitive actions of intelligence.
